The Long and Short of it

When we talk about crossing the road, you might envision a classic scenario: a car zipping through a busy intersection or a long truck inching across a crosswalk. The physical length of your vehicle significantly matters. Here’s why. A longer vehicle, such as a truck or a bus, requires more time and distance to fully pass through a given space compared to, let’s say, a compact car. This means that as the length of your vehicle increases, so does the time it takes to cross an intersection smoothly.

Think about it this way: if you’re driving a large pickup, the front of your truck might clear the stop line, but what about the back? Exactly! Until the whole vehicle has crossed, you're not fully past that intersection. This can become crucial, especially in heavy traffic situations where every second counts. You want to avoid obstructing lanes, and your vehicle’s length plays a significant role in how you navigate that.

Much More Than Inches

Now, let’s dive a bit deeper. The concept of length affects not just your crossing time but also how others interact with you on the road. Ever been stuck behind a long vehicle that seems to be taking forever to make a turn? Frustrating, right? It can feel like an eternity while you wait for that truck to position itself just right before clearing the intersection.

Additionally, think of the impact of your vehicle’s length on visibility and perception. A longer vehicle can create a larger blind spot, especially when turning. This can make it tougher for other drivers to gauge your intentions and could potentially lead to unsafe situations. Road safety is all about clear communication among drivers, and a longer vehicle can complicate that.

Other Influencing Factors

While the length of your vehicle is central, let’s chat a bit about those other culprits—like the speed limit and road width. Sure, the speed limit sets the tone for how fast you should ideally go, but that’s a little less about the time it takes to cross and more about how quickly you approach the intersection.

The width of the road also impacts your maneuverability. A wider road can give you a little more breathing room, allowing for smoother turns without worrying too much about ending up straddling the lines. However, whether a road is wide or narrow cannot change how long your vehicle will actually take to fully clear it.
